handing over (B1)
noun phrase
Pronunciation: /ˈhændɪŋ ˈəʊvər/
Definition
The act of giving control or responsibility for something to another person.
Examples
The handing over of the presidential powers was a peaceful ceremony.
The final handing over of the documents took place at noon.
How to Use handing over
- hand over (phrasal verb)
- To give something or someone to someone else, or to allow someone else to be in control. — "She will hand over the reins to her deputy next month."
- hand over to (prepositional phrase)
- To give something or someone to a particular person or group. — "The police will hand over the suspect to the international authorities."
- hand over X to Y (collocation)
- To transfer a specific item (X) to another person (Y). — "Please hand over the report to Mr. Smith when you are finished."
